Friedrich Oltmanns
Friedrich Oltmanns (11 July 1860, in Oberndorf – 13 December 1945) was a German phycologist. In 1884 he received his doctorate at the University of Strasbourg, afterwards working as an assistant at the University of Rostock (from 1885). In 1893, he was appointed an associate professor of botany at the University of Freiburg, where in 1902 he became a full professor and director of the botanical garden. With Max Verworn, Hermann Theodor Simon, Eugen Korschelt and others, he was co-editor of the 10-volume ''Handwörterbuch der Naturwissenschaften''. He was the author of the three volume ''Morphologie und Biologie der Algen'' (Morphology and biology of algae): * Volume 1: Chrysophyceae, Chlorophyceae. * Volume 2: Phaeophyceae, Rhodophyceae. * Volume 3: ''Morphologie, Fortpflanzung, die Ernährung der Algen, der Haushalt der Gewässer, die Lebensbedingungen, Vegetations-Perioden, das Zusammenleben'' (Morphology, reproduction, etc.). Chrysophyceae
The Chrysophyceae, usually called chrysophytes, chrysomonads, golden-brown algae or golden algae are a large group of algae, found mostly in freshwater. Golden algae is also commonly used to refer to a single species, ''Prymnesium parvum'', which causes fish kills. The Chrysophyceae should not be confused with the Chrysophyta, which is a more ambiguous taxon. Although "chrysophytes" is the anglicization of "Chrysophyta", it generally refers to the Chrysophyceae. Members Originally they were taken to include all such forms of the diatoms and multicellular brown algae, but since then they have been divided into several different groups (e.g., Haptophyceae, Synurophyceae) based on pigmentation and cell structure. Some heterotrophic flagellates as the bicosoecids and choanoflagellates were sometimes seen as related to golden algae too. Josef Schiller
Josef Schiller (16 June 1877, in Ringelsheim (Bohemia) – 1960) was an Austrian phycologist and hydrobiologist. He studied natural sciences at the University of Vienna, earning his doctorate in 1905. Afterwards he was an assistant at the zoological station in Trieste (1905-1910), where he developed an expertise involving benthic algae and phytoplankton. From 1918 he worked as a lecturer of botanical hydrobiology at the University of Vienna, and in 1927 he became an associate professor on the aforementioned subject.Biodiversity Heritage Library

Morphology (biology)
Morphology is a branch of biology dealing with the study of the form and structure of organisms and their specific structural features. This includes aspects of the outward appearance (shape, structure, colour, pattern, size), i.e. external morphology (or eidonomy), as well as the form and structure of the internal parts like bones and organs, i.e. internal morphology (or anatomy). This is in contrast to physiology, which deals primarily with function. Morphology is a branch of life science dealing with the study of gross structure of an organism or taxon and its component parts. History The etymology of the word "morphology" is from the Ancient Greek (), meaning "form", and (), meaning "word, study, research". Rhodophyceae
Red algae, or Rhodophyta (, ; ), are one of the oldest groups of eukaryotic algae. The Rhodophyta also comprises one of the largest phyla of algae, containing over 7,000 currently recognized species with taxonomic revisions ongoing. The majority of species (6,793) are found in the Florideophyceae (class), and mostly consist of multicellular, marine algae, including many notable seaweeds. Red algae are abundant in marine habitats but relatively rare in freshwaters. Approximately 5% of red algae species occur in freshwater environments, with greater concentrations found in warmer areas. Except for two coastal cave dwelling species in the asexual class Cyanidiophyceae, there are no terrestrial species, which may be due to an evolutionary bottleneck in which the last common ancestor lost about 25% of its core genes and much of its evolutionary plasticity. Phaeophyceae
Brown algae (singular: alga), comprising the class Phaeophyceae, are a large group of multicellular algae, including many seaweeds located in colder waters within the Northern Hemisphere. Brown algae are the major seaweeds of the temperate and polar regions. They are dominant on rocky shores throughout cooler areas of the world. Most brown algae live in marine environments, where they play an important role both as food and as a potential habitat. For instance, ''Macrocystis'', a kelp of the order Laminariales, may reach in length and forms prominent underwater kelp forests. Kelp forests like these contain a high level of biodiversity. Another example is ''Sargassum'', which creates unique floating mats of seaweed in the tropical waters of the Sargasso Sea that serve as the habitats for many species. Chlorophyceae
The Chlorophyceae are one of the classes of green algae, distinguished mainly on the basis of ultrastructural morphology. They are usually green due to the dominance of pigments chlorophyll a and chlorophyll b. The chloroplast may be discoid, plate-like, reticulate, cup-shaped, spiral or ribbon shaped in different species. Most of the members have one or more storage bodies called pyrenoids located in the chloroplast. Pyrenoids contain protein besides starch. Some green algae may store food in the form of oil droplets. They usually have a cell wall made up of an inner layer of cellulose and outer layer of pectose. Algae
Algae (; singular alga ) is an informal term for a large and diverse group of photosynthetic eukaryotic organisms. It is a polyphyletic grouping that includes species from multiple distinct clades. Included organisms range from unicellular microalgae, such as ''Chlorella,'' ''Prototheca'' and the diatoms, to multicellular forms, such as the giant kelp, a large brown alga which may grow up to in length. Most are aquatic and autotrophic (they generate food internally) and lack many of the distinct cell and tissue types, such as stomata, xylem and phloem that are found in land plants. The largest and most complex marine algae are called seaweeds, while the most complex freshwater forms are the ''Charophyta'', a division of green algae which includes, for example, ''Spirogyra'' and stoneworts.
